The first season finale of the Batman prequel, Gotham, aired on Fox. In the upcoming Season 2 of Gotham, will Jim Gordon (Ben McKenzie) and The Penguin (Robin Lord Taylor) have to stop a new and deadly rival, Theo Galavan (James Frain) and his Tigress?

In our finale recap, after a botched hit, Gordon came to the rescue of Carmine Falcone just when Penguin was about to slit his throat. Trouble mounted for the detective as Fish Mooney (Jada Pinkett Smith) returned with a vengeance and shot Sal Maroni (David Zayas) in the head. Elsewhere, Barbara confessed to Leslie that she murdered her parents and almost tried to kill her.

In the closing minutes, Falcone gave up his life of crime after Jim helped him reach a safe house. The Penguin took his revenge on Fish, grabbed her, and threw her off the roof; officially making him the number one mob boss. Bruce discovered his father was actually hiding the Batcave.

According to Deadline, the True Blood actor will pay one of the two new regular roles. Frainwill play billionaire industrialist Theo Galavan, a new Gotham arrival,

Galavan is the savior the corrupt city has been waiting for. The Gotham baddie is described as sexy, heroic, and lovingly devoted to his sister Tabitha. But behind Galavan's altruism is a centuries-old vendetta.

Galavan joins Tabitha (aka Tigress) as they take chaos and violence to a new level. As they attempt to bleed Gotham, their plan will lead to the creation of new villains and the destruction of others. Could Penguin's reign as crime lord be brough to an end before it can even begin?

TV Line states the show will return to its regular Monday time slot at 8pm, starting September 21. The site also reports Jessica Lucas has landed the season 2 role of Tigress. In the Batman comics, Lucas wears tiger-striped sweaters as she runs gangs of thieves and murderers.
